reactjs - 如何在 App.js 中没有函数的情况下创建 React.js 应用程序

标签 reactjs create-react-app

我刚刚完成输入 npx create React app 来创建一个 React 应用程序,但由于某种原因,我的 App.js 是一个函数而不是一个类 例如)

结果:

function App() {

  return ()

我想要这样的东西:

Class app extends components{
   render (return())
}

我可以手动写下来,但我希望在创建应用程序时将类应用程序作为默认值,所以有人可以告诉我这是什么原因吗?

最佳答案

现在 React 已经开箱即用了。您可以使 App.js 成为无状态功能组件或类组件。

class App extends React.Component{
   render(){
      return(
        <div>Hello World</div>
      )
   }
}

关于reactjs - 如何在 App.js 中没有函数的情况下创建 React.js 应用程序,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55887544/

相关文章:

android - 删除弹出的 React Native 应用程序中的 CALL_LOG 和 SMS 权限

reactjs - 摇树创建 react 应用程序?

reactjs - 如何执行端到端登录过程并测试更多页面

reactjs - 如何将localStorage与apollo-client和reactjs一起使用?

reactjs - 使用react-scripts代理websocket不起作用

javascript - create-react-app 不适用于代理

reactjs - 创建 react 应用程序 typescript CSS模块不工作

javascript - 在 map 功能中获取图像尺寸?

javascript - 在 MaterialUI 和 React.js 中为 Autocomplete 分配默认值

javascript - 在 npm run build 之前检查 jshint 错误